Output 6e2b1cd15888f5988d24e67b3ecd92fa6ce2dc0ea39d2d9af2d0c63721bbc35d:29

value
714962
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4dd26b50c595e602f0a422f8b65f642bf98b17d46ea56ee28340201568cb0b0c
address
tb1pfhfxk5x9jhnq9u9yytutvhmy90uck975d6jkac5rgqsp26xtpvxqgaxtun
transaction
6e2b1cd15888f5988d24e67b3ecd92fa6ce2dc0ea39d2d9af2d0c63721bbc35d
confirmations
8751
spent
false

1 Sat Range